Our first stop was Naples, where we went to see the ruins of Pompeii.


The ruins with Mt. Vesuvius in the background.


More ruins



Plaster cast of victims found in Pompeii




The ruins of a bakery



The roads of Pompeii


House of pleasure where there's a menu you can choose from whatever you desire to be done to you





A typical room in the house of pleasure


The amphitheatre

Another port of call - Malta.  Malta is strategically located in the Mediterranean sea and Crusaders made it a base so you can see a lot of fortifications.

From Kusadasi, we went to see the ancient city of Ephesus.  This is where St. John brought the Blessed Virgin Mary after Jesus Christ was crucified.

The house of Mother Mary







Wall of petition

The ruins of Ephesus.  It is here that the Gospel of St. John was written.









Temple of Hadrian


A Public toilet


Celcus library


Roman theatre which can seat 25,000 spectators

Ruins of the Basilica of St. John.  It was built on the site of St. John's tomb.
